Gather Necessary Documents for VIN Verification

cars

Before you begin the car registration process in California, it’s crucial to gather all the necessary documents for V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) verification. This includes your vehicle’s registration certificate from the previous state, proof of insurance, and a valid driver’s license. Additionally, you’ll need the vehicle’s title, if applicable, along with any required forms from the California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). One important document to have on hand is a current emissions test report, as it’s a mandatory part of the registration process in California.

Perform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) Check

cars

Before you register your car in California, it’s crucial to perform a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) check. This step is essential for ensuring that the vehicle matches its provided information and has not been reported stolen or had its identity tampered with. A VIN verification involves cross-referencing the unique 17-character code with official databases to confirm its authenticity.

In California, you can conduct this vin inspection either through a stationary or mobile vin verifier. Mobile vin inspectors offer convenience by coming to your location, which can save time and effort, especially if you’re busy or unable to visit a DMV office.
